The Essential Role of Metal Fabrication Protractors in Precision Engineering In the intricate world of metal fabrication, precision is paramount. Fabricators, welders, and engineers rely on various tools to ensure that their work meets the highest standards. Among these tools, the metal fabrication protractor stands out as an essential device that aids in achieving accurate angles and measurements in a myriad of applications. A metal fabrication protractor is a specialized tool designed for measuring angles and facilitating the layout of components in metalwork. Its primary function involves providing precise readings that are crucial for cutting, welding, and assembling metal parts. Without accurate angles, even the smallest error can lead to significant flaws in the final product, making this tool invaluable in workshops and manufacturing settings. One of the key features of a metal fabrication protractor is its construction from durable materials, typically stainless steel or other robust metals. This choice of material not only enhances its longevity but also allows for better accuracy and stability during use . Solid construction ensures that the protractor maintains its shape and integrity, even when subjected to tough working conditions. Protractors come in various designs, including simple variable protractors, digital protractors, and combination protractors that integrate additional measuring tools. Digital protractors, for instance, offer the advantage of digital displays, making it easier to read measurements and reducing the chances of human error. In contrast, traditional protractors provide tactile feedback that some users prefer for its simplicity and reliability. metal fabrication protractor The versatility of the metal fabrication protractor extends to its applications. It can be used for tasks such as measuring angles for weld joints, setting up machines, and creating cutting templates. In sheet metal fabrication, for example, workers often need to mark precise angles on sheets to ensure that they fit together seamlessly during assembly. The Versatile Role of House Zinc-Plated Brackets in Construction and Design Zinc-plated brackets, a staple in the world of construction and home improvement, play a pivotal role in reinforcing structural integrity and enhancing aesthetic appeal. These brackets, often used in houses, are an embodiment of durability, resilience, and style. They are an essential component that brings together functionality and design, offering a robust solution for various construction needs. , a chemical element known for its corrosion-resistant properties, forms the core of zinc-plated brackets. When steel or iron brackets are coated with zinc, they gain a protective layer that safeguards against the ravages of weather, humidity, and time. This process, known as galvanization, not only extends the life of the brackets but also ensures that they maintain their original luster, even after prolonged exposure to the elements. In house construction, zinc-plated brackets find extensive use in multiple applications. They are commonly employed in roof truss systems, providing additional support and stability to the structure. Their strength and resistance to rust make them ideal for outdoor applications where they can withstand harsh weather conditions without losing their functionality. Moreover, they are instrumental in securing joists, beams, and rafters, ensuring the overall structural soundness of the house.
